    Chapter 206 Glacier

    Xiao Chiye left Zhongbo for three days and completely lost contact with Duanzhou.They disappeared into the snow after Achi returned with a complete victory. Tantai Tiger’s scouts could no longer find any trace of them, and the forward seemed to have disappeared out of thin air.

    The Biansha cavalry set up a wall on the west side of the Chashi River. This forward team was already trapped in a tight siege and was trapped in the Chashi River by Achi.The Tantai Tiger cannot explore the battlefield, and he must truthfully convey the news to Dajing and Cizhou while waiting anxiously.

    If something unexpected happens to Xiao Chiye, then Wu Ziyu will immediately notify Guo Weili in Shasan Camp, and they must go south to block the gap in Luoshan, otherwise the consequences will be disastrous.

    Shen Zechuan did not ride in a carriage, but rode the wind and frost.It was already late at night when he arrived at Luoshan. Wu Ziyu trotted out to greet him, but he saw that Mr. Fu’s face was blue and white with cold and there was no expression at all.

    “Master Fu,” Wu Ziyu didn’t dare to talk nonsense and followed Shen Zechuan to the camp. “The siege is set up in the southeast of Duanzhou. The main purpose is to stop the Tantai Tiger who is still in the west and not give us a chance to spy. Because of this, the second master must still be in the southeast.”

    Shen Zechuan’s shoulders were covered with snow. He stood at the entrance of the camp and said, “Who is accompanying the army?”

    “Gujin, Yinchang and Hairigu,” Wu Ziyu said, “the second master only left the Tantai Tiger in its place.”

    “Master,” Fei Sheng said from behind, “it’s better to have the Jin Yiwei rush to the Tantai Tiger’s camp, and we will serve as scouts until tomorrow night…”

    Shen Zechuan had turned around, got on his horse again, and said to Wu Ziyu: “Write a letter to Yu Xiaozai and Kong Ling, telling them that all the horse roads heading west from Zhongbo will be blocked now, and all merchants going to the mutual market will be detoured from Cizhou.”

    Yan Heru had just gotten off the carriage, but before his butt felt comfortable, he heard Shen Zechuan’s words.He also wants to do business with Fan and Deng states. At the moment, the two states are short of food and clothing!So he hurriedly followed the horse for a few steps, raised his head and said, “Master Fu, it’s easy to discuss. Can the food provided by Hezhou to the two places still be connected? If so, it would be better…”

    “Tong,” Shen Zechuan’s eyes were cold. He leaned down, patted Yan Heru’s cheek with his riding crop, and said, “Except for food, if your caravan dares to smuggle anything to the east of Zhongbo without my approval, I will hang your head on the Hezhou city tower.”

    The remnant bandits in Fan and Deng states have not been wiped out, and no one knows whether Yan Heru will play tricks again.Shen Zechuan has no time to stare at Yan Heru now, but he has many ways to make Yan Heru stay here honestly.

    Yan Heru didn’t dare to move, he swallowed his saliva obediently, and didn’t even dare to blink his eyes. It wasn’t until Shen Zechuan turned his horse’s head that he realized his legs were shaking.

    * * *

    Falcons swim through the drifting snow and linger by the Tea Stone River.The sky was gloomy at Youshi, and the closer it got to the ground, the more the snow resembled crushed rice grains, clinging to the temples very uncomfortable.The Gobi Desert stretches as far as the eye can see. Bayin held a book under his arm, sat on his horse and looked ahead.

    “There’s a blizzard tonight.” Bayin murmured in Biansha dialect.

    It was freezing cold at this time, and Bayin couldn’t bear the cold even though he was wrapped in fur, but Achi squatted on the Tea Stone River and washed his face with water from the ice hole.He rubbed his fingers clean, and there was blood red.

    “I’ll take you across the river tonight.” Achi has a scorpion tattooed on his right arm, and his face, as dark as Bayin, looks a bit honest.

    Bayin is the think tank around Hasen. He originally followed Hu and Lu, but is now transferred to Achi to observe the Duanzhou War. He is Hasen’s eyes here.

    Xiao Chiye arrived in Duanzhou seven days ago, but the attack on the city was unsuccessful. The Biansha cavalry had already learned how to use weapons in Duanzhou City. They took advantage of the city and left Xiao Chiye to waste outside.Xiao Chiye made a surprise attack three days ago, and Achi went out of the city to pursue them and killed the left wing of the Libei Iron Cavalry near the Chashi River.

    Bayin turned around and said to Achi, “Maybe I should stay for a few more days.”

    “Hassen needs you.” Achi stood up, raised Libei’s head in his arms, and said to the scorpions on the shore, “The Libei cavalry is at the end of its rope. This pack of wolves is helpless against us. Last night was proof. They are as vulnerable as they were years ago.”

    Achi threw away the head in his hand.

    “The Iron Cavalry is no longer our badge, they don’t deserve it.”

    Scorpions mingled with the cavalry, and they followed Achi and booed, throwing away the heads on the horse’s sides.They collected the helmets of Libei cavalry and used them as chamber pots in the wilderness.

    Achi turned to Bayin and said: “We are the elite Scorpions. It is not a good idea for Russia, the Soviet Union and Japan to put us in Zhongbo. If I kill Xiao Chiye, you have to tell Hasen and ask him to transfer me to the northern battlefield. That is where I should go.”

    This force is the elite left by Amul in Duanzhou. Achi is the leader of the Black Scorpions who succeeded Hairigu and became the unequivocal overlord of Duanzhou after Jida’s death.If he wanted to get the land, he had to find a way to make military exploits, so he was already dissatisfied with Amul’s arrangement of leaving him in Duanzhou.

    “You are the natural enemies of wolves,” Bayin comforted Achi, “Esu and Ri have their own considerations for their arrangements.”

    “He’s arrangement is to let me make room for Hassen,” Achi said with gloomy eyes, “Hasen took away the credit of Scorpion.”

    Bayin is weak on his own and cannot start a dispute with Achi here.He swallowed his anger and watched Achi mount his horse and step onto the ice of Tea Stone River with Xiezi.

    The Tea Stone River will freeze in winter, and the ice layer is strong and can bear the weight of the border sand cavalry.In the past, they preferred to cross the border in winter, so that they could cross the Tea Stone River without having to take a long detour.The “thin waist” of the Tea Stone River is near Gedal. If you travel quickly, you can reach it in one night.

    The snow began to fall heavily, and Bayin was worried that the book would get wet, so he put it back in his leather pouch.He wore a fur hat and a wind collar, covering his mouth and nose tightly. Even so, his exposed ears were still red from the cold.

    “Spring better come soon,” Achi’s horse walked beside Bayin. “Many people starved to death in Gedal this winter. They gave all the food they grew to the northern battlefield.”

    “This battle is the only way for Biansha to become a lion. We have too few fields,” Bayin said in a muffled voice. “There is no extra land to grow food in the desert. We can only survive by attacking to the west. Zhongbo is a good place… You don’t have to hate it so much.”

    “If my team puts down the hammer, they will become slaves to the ministries again,” Achi said, shaking his head as the hammer on his side was stained with blood, “We will not farm.”

    As the leader of the Scorpions, Achi once negotiated with Amul. The Scorpions wanted land and a name, and it was best to merge into the Twelve Divisions and no longer be slaves to others, but Amul refused. He asked the Scorpions to completely defeat the Libei cavalry in this battle. Only if Libei fell, would he consider Achi’s proposal.

    Bayin was just Hasen’s entourage and could not question Amul, who was an Osu and Ri, but he understood Amul’s intentions.Amul refused to give the scorpions a name because he wanted to imprison them in his hands. Only in this way can these homeless bastards really help.

    The team walked on the ice for two hours, with blizzards covering the direction of the night.Achi followed the road signs left by the Biansha cavalry and did not stop immediately.He wanted to send Bayin to the other side as soon as possible, and then go back to annihilate the remaining Libei cavalry and clean up the Duanzhou battlefield.

    Xiao Chiye is a nobody, but he is a genuine wolf cub.Hasen did not bring back Xiao Fangxu’s head, which was Biansha’s regret. Achi stared at Xiao Chiye and wanted to use Xiao Chiye’s head to negotiate terms with Amul.They attacked Libei without leaving any room, and were tired of the stalemate on the northern battlefield.

    Bayin opened his wind collar and drank some water.The wind and snow blew so hard that he couldn’t open his eyes. He shouted to Achi from the shelter: “Stop, rest here, the snow is too heavy!”

    The falcon could no longer fly and had landed on its owner’s shoulders.The wind blew the snow on the ice into a slanted surface, which made a crunching sound when people stepped on it.Achi dismounted his horse to explore the road and pushed aside the ice particles on the road sign, only to find footprints in front of him.

    The snow was so heavy that there were only two reasons why the footprints could be preserved. One was because it was too heavy and trampled the ice particles underneath; the other was that the other party had just left not long ago and was probably standing next to us through the snow curtain.

    “The wolf is coming,” Achi measured the depth of the footprints with his fingers, raised his head and said loudly, “The cavalry has been here!”

    Bayin waded through the thick snow, exhaled and knelt down. He lay in front of the footprints and said, “But we are walking west, that is the direction back to Zhongbo.”

    These footprints are all facing the way they came.

    “Three days ago you killed the left wing of the Libei Iron Cavalry,” Bayin looked at Achi, “but their vanguard is not dead. Xiao Chiye probably led them to escape on the ice of the Chashi River, and they are looking for their way back.”

    “It could also be a cover-up,” Achi brushed the snow. “We can walk backwards, so that we can hide in front of me and set up an ambush.”

    Bayin shook his head slightly, frowned at the snow, and said, “It’s not good for us to go east, that’s our territory.”

    Achi quickly pushed through the snow along the footprints and saw that they were all heading west.He knew how Xiao Chiye killed Hu Helu. In his mind, this person was good at disguise and setting up ambushes. The more obvious the footprints were, the more he thought Xiao Chiye was in front of him.

    “Let’s take a detour,” Achi stood up, “Xiao Chiye needs to drink water even when he’s on the ice. They will definitely leave traces and follow them to catch up with them.”

    Bayin felt that tonight was not the right time to fight against the Libei cavalry, so he chased Achi and said, “If you can’t stay here to rest, you should continue to the east. Achi, there is a saying in the Zhou Dynasty that you should not chase the poor enemy. Don’t be taken away by the opponent. Let’s make plans after returning to Gedal.”

    Achi pushed Bayin’s body away, exposed the scorpion on his right arm, and said with murderous intent in his eyes: “The wolf is in the heavy snow. Letting them go will be troublesome. You don’t know how to fight at all. If you leave Xiao Chiye on the Chashi River, my team may be ambushed by him tomorrow morning!”

    Bayin watched Achi mount his horse and shouted unbearably: “I once tried to persuade Hu Helu, but he didn’t listen to me. In the end, he didn’t even leave his body behind!”

    “Is this how you persuade Ha Sen?” Achi turned his horse’s head and said contemptuously, “So he threw away the Wolf King’s head to save his life.”

    After saying that, Achi had already raised his whip and headed to the southeast.

    “Achi!” Bayin chased for a few steps, spat fiercely, and cursed in a low voice, “Bastards, you can’t even tell the direction if you leave the road sign!”

    Achibinshi was in the snow and never looked back.He couldn’t tell the direction, and neither could Xiao Chiye, but he was more familiar with Chashi River than Xiao Chiye.

    The wolf is nearby.

    Achi wants to catch him.
